Tim Sheehy has avoided interviews with reporters and lacks a visible grassroots campaign, with only three events listed on the Montana GOP website for October. His events are invite-only and closed to the media, with evidence of fundraising in Texas. Despite this, Senator Daines claims Sheehy is effectively connecting with voters through personal interactions. The Senate race in Montana is pivotal, with the potential for Democrats to lose ground in a state that has shifted towards the right politically, raising concerns about their future viability.

Tesla shares hit as Trump-Musk feud explodes
Investors sold off Tesla shares, resulting in a 14% drop and a loss of approximately $150 billion in market value, amid rising tensions between Elon Musk and President Donald Trump. The fallout began over Musk's criticism of a Trump-backed spending bill and escalated to personal insults, with Trump threatening to cut government contracts to Musk's companies.
